Environmental solutions of building guesthouse in Velká Bíteš
Bachmayer, Milan ; Uher, Pavel (referee) ; Rubina, Aleš (advisor)
The main aim of the Master project is a design of the guesthouse with wellness, which has nearly zero-energy consumption and is located in Velká Bíteš. For design is used ARCHICAD, for numeric is used DEKSOFT. This Master project consists of three parts. The first part focuses on the design of the guesthouse, the second part concentrates on a technical design and the third part focuses on the draft of different energy sources, its comparison and evaluation. Guesthouse is a three-story building with walkable flat roof. Wellness, cold rooms and massages are located in the basement. Other places of floor consist of sanitary facilities, technical rooms and common rooms. There are also guest rooms on the other floors and a conference hall on the third room. This final draft has much more positive outcomes than other alternatives; with respect to primary energy and impact on the environment. However, the final draft has higher purchase costs and its financial and operational economy is extremely dependent on the prices of electric power.

Air handling units
Cakl, Dominik ; Blasinski, Petr (referee) ; Rubina, Aleš (advisor)
The diploma thesis deals with the analysis of problems of unevenly stratified air flow in air handling units and subsequent optimization with respect to speed ratios, energy efficiency and legislative requirements. Methods of solving the problem are theoretical and experimental, while the theoretical part deals with air distribution by means of air-conditioning fans with a focus on their aerodynamics, pressure conditions and other requirements, which are an integral part of properly designed equipment. In the experimental part of the thesis was applied a proposal of an innovative technical approach to a specific model of air conditioning assembly, which was implemented in the laboratories of the Institute of Building Services.

Air conditioning of the cinema
Czempka, David ; Rubinová, Olga (referee) ; Blasinski, Petr (advisor)
The aim of this bachelor thesis was to design air-conditioning systems in the selected cinema equipped with a spacious foyer with bar, cinema hall with technical facilities, recording studio and secondary spaces. Systems are designed to meet hygienic, operational and safety requirements and to create an optimal indoor microclimate for people. The air-conditioning systems provide distribution of fresh air and extract of exhaust air, covering the heat loss in winter and heat gains in summer, and in selected spaces also humidification in the winter season. In the theoretical part of the thesis, I focused on the basic acoustic quantities and spatial acoustics.
